WHEN football fan Geoff Jackson entered a competition to find the 2010 World Cup song the last thing he expected was to become a recording artist.
But thanks to an article in the Wirral Globe earlier this year, the 43-year-old from Wallasey has done just that.
His song, Shout For England, made it onto iTunes and is to be released as a single in time for the World Cup.
Our story on Geoff's bid for music fame was published in January and spotted by Wirral-based R'n'B singer and producer, Mikey Matteo.

THE search continues for a 39-year-old man from Birkenhead who has been missing since the end of January.
Brendan Taaffe was last seen by his family on January 25 and has not been in contact with anyone since then.
He has been suffering from depression lately and his family and friends are concerned for his safety.

INSPIRED by a sparkling hat trick from Mike Burke, West Kirby served notice on their rivals in the race for the Carlsberg West Cheshire League's Division One crown, after they posted a 4-2 result over runaway leaders, Runcorn Town.
A Lee Gibson penalty rounded off a 4-2 victory, as John Brett's invincibles strove to emulate Cammell Laird's four consecutive top flight titles from 1989 to 1992.

A MERSEYSIDE governor was sent to the top of the class – by the Pope.
His holiness Pope Benedict XVI bestowed a special honour on Bert Suffield for his outstanding service to Catholic education.
Mr Suffield has been a governor at Bebington's St John Plessington Catholic College in its various guises for more than 40 years – including, up until his recent retirement, an eight-year spell as chair of governors.

MORE than 1000 women have signed up for this year's Wirral Race For Life in aid of Cancer Research UK.
So far, more than 935 have registered for the 5k race, which will be held in Birkenhead Park on Sunday, July 4, starting at 11am.
And 169 are on the list for the 10k event, which will take place in the same venue at 2pm.

DEADLY asbestos dust was found at a major motorway construction site forcing scores of workmen to down tools.
Contractors closed the site under the M53 Bidston viaduct yesterday amid fears for workers' safety.
More than 55,000 cars also use the flyover, which is near the Wallasey tunnel, every day.

PRINCE Edward came to Merseyside yesterday to visit a local hospice and open a new school building.
The Prince chatted with staff and patients at Woodlands Hospice, on the site of Fazakerley Hospital.
He also got the chance to take a look at the hospice's latest facilities, which include 15 palliative care beds.

A MAJOR hotel revamp hoping to serve the Open golf market is likely to be approved by councillors in Wirral tonight.
The £6.5m plan for Kings Gap Hotel, in Hoylake, could see the popular hotel rebranded as a Holiday Inn ahead of the Open, which is to return to the town in 2014.
The proposal involves the demolition of a block fronting The King's Gap, which is an annex to the hotel, the removal of extensions to the rear and the building of a further wing fronting onto Valentia Road.

POLICE are appealing for help in their search for some rare Zippo cigarette lighters that hare been stolen from a house in Eastham.
They were part of a collection of 40 Zippo lighters, which included four very rare ones that when put together formed a forest scene displaying the faces of jungle animals.
They are worth around £700.
